My 24 years of counseling experience is backed with training in healing trauma using the body as taught through Somatic Experiencing. This method is not just a technique, but a foundation for nervous system regulation that continues to provide benefit for you long after your counseling sessions are completed. Can psychologists diagnose or prescribe medication in Fresno?
Fresno therapists and psychologists can diagnose mental health conditions like depression, anxiety, and more, but they typically cannot prescribe medication. Prescription authority in Fresno is reserved for psychiatrists and other medical doctors.
